NIT's & IIT's have a number of seat dedicated to the foreign students especially the NRI’s and Children of Indian Workers in Gulf countries (CIWG).

Top Engineering institutions like NIT’s and IIIT’s have allotted seats for NRI’s and Children of Indians Working in Gulf (CIWG) under DASA (Direct Admission of Students Abroad). The candidates are selected on the basis of their SAT scores.

Hello Aspirant,

The cut-off rank in Visvesvaraya National Institute of Technology Nagpur for -

• B.Tech Computer Science and Engineering - 5041

• B.Tech Electronics and Communication Engineering - 9412

• B.Tech Electrical and Electronics Engineering - 14330

• B.Tech Civil Engineering - 28472

• B.Tech Chemical Engineering - 28180

• B.Tech Mechanical Engineering - 18832

• B.Tech Metallurgical and Materials Engineering - 36340

• B.Tech Mining Engineering - 43928

I'm discussing the placement records of the mentioned institutions which may help you in decision making;

Metallurgical and Materials Engineering

NIT Nagpur -- Around 80% of students get placement every year. The highest salary package offered is 13 LPA, and the lowest salary package offered 3 LPA. The average salary package offered is 6 LPA. Many top companies come to the college for recruitment. Few students got internships also.

NIT Jamshedpur -- Eligible students from the MME branch were placed with a placement percentage of 90%. The highest package offered to an MME student was 11.3LPA and the average salary is around 6.07LPA. Top recruiters for MME course were TATA, Vedanta, EXL and many more.

Computer Science and Engineering - IIIT Dharwad -- The placement percent was around 94%. The highest salary package offered was 12 LPA, and the average salary package offered 7 LPA, and the lowest salary package offered was 5 LPA. Some top recruiters include Deloitte, Samsung Group, Intel, Mercedes-Benz R&D, Bentley Motors, Infosys, etc.

Electronics and Communication Engineering - IIIT Sri City -- About 70% of the students gets placement. The lowest salary package offered is 5 LPA, the average salary package offered is 7-8 LPA, and the highest salary package offered is around 25 LPA. Top recruiting companies of our college are Amazon, Flipkart, IBM, TCS, L&T, etc.

College Infrastructure

VNIT Nagpur infrastructure good for PhD in Computer Engineering. Department has own building with labs full of computers, servers for AI and simulations. Library huge, access to journals and online stuff, WiFi covers most areas. Hostels okay but old, mess food simple. Campus 215 acres green, sports ground helps relax. Some buildings need AC fix, hot in Nagpur. Fine for research work.
